Description:The Belt and Road Initiative (BRI), launched by China in 2013, carriesand projects powerful regional dimensions and transformations,with short- and long-term global, national and local consequences.The BRI's regional significance lies in its designation and creation ofseveral cross-border corridors that originate from inside China andextend out into its neighbouring countries, and those farther afield inAsia, Africa and Europe. Through driving and facilitating new tradeand infrastructure connections along and beyond these corridors,the BRI has begun to reshape the master processes of globalisation,urbanisation and development by affecting the economic, social andspatial fortunes of many countries and cities.This book serves two purposes. First, through a new framework andthree case studies, it examines the BRI's impacts on globalisation,urbanisation and development via the China-Europe Freight Train, thepaired construction of a new city and railway across the China-Laosborderland and the port-park-city development corridor betweenDjibouti and Ethiopia.
